Norway – Non-scheduled passenger transport – Framework agreement passenger transport asylum seekers by bus
Utlendingsdirektoratet
The aim of the procurement is to cover the need for transport of asylum seekers when needed and appropriate to use large buses. In order for the contract to be used in many cases/scenarios, it is not limited geographically or up to reception types. The agreement is, thus, nationwide. It will have its main catchment area to/from the National Arrival Centre (NAS) in Råde, but it shall also be used to and between destinations further away. There is a large variation in the asylum arrivals and this affects the need for accommodation capacity, number of asylum reception centres and also transport needs. UDI regularly needs to move larger groups of asylum seekers to the same destination or destinations that can constitute a "route" with several stops. In periods there can be a great need for large buses. In periods with low arrival numbers, however, there will be a limited need for this type of transport assignment. The agreement shall cover both a normal situation and take care of a stand-by function.
